Background
The water quality monitoring is a process for monitoring and measuring the types of pollutants in a water body, the concentrations and the variation trends of various pollutants and evaluating the water quality condition, and has a wide monitoring range, including uncontaminated and contaminated natural water (rivers, lakes, seas and underground water), various industrial drainage and the like; the main monitoring projects can be divided into two main categories: one is a comprehensive index reflecting the water quality conditions, such as temperature, chroma, turbidity, pH value, conductivity, suspended matters, dissolved oxygen, chemical oxygen demand, biochemical oxygen demand and the like; the other is toxic substances, such as phenol, cyanogen, arsenic, lead, chromium, cadmium, mercury, organic pesticides and the like, and in order to objectively evaluate the water quality conditions of rivers and oceans, the flow rate and the flow are measured in addition to the monitoring items; current river course water check out test set can not increase and fall and automatically regulated check out test set's height along with the water level, the water level is when crossing low, the unable contact water of detector, can't detect, when the water level is too high, submerge the detector, soak in the aquatic for a long time, the spare part that leads to detection device is corroded and damaged, lead to check out test set to damage, current river course water level check out test set, the flow counter is unidirectional, change when the rivers direction, flow counter just can not detect flow data again, reduce the application scope of equipment.

As shown in fig. 1-4, a river course water detection equipment with adjustable, including connecting plate 1, connecting plate 1 is provided with two sets ofly and the right-hand member middle part has all seted up sliding groove 2, equal sliding connection has a horizontal diaphragm 3 in the sliding groove 2, the common fixedly connected with of 3 right-hand members of horizontal diaphragm detects base 4, detect base 4 upper end swing joint and have detection device 5, detect base 4 front end and rear end middle part and all seted up one and measure round hole 6, measure the equal fixedly connected with L type siphunculus 7 of one end that round hole 6 is in detecting base 4, upside fixedly connected with connecting rod 9 between the connecting plate 1 facade, connecting rod 9 upper end middle part fixed mounting has water level alarm device 10.
The main structure of the detection device 5 is provided with a sliding base 51, a sliding rod 52, a connecting block 53, a water quality detector 55 and a water surface wind speed detector 56, the middle part of the upper end of the sliding base 51 is fixedly connected with the water surface wind speed detector 56, the middle part of the lower end of the sliding base 51 is fixedly connected with the sliding rod 52, the lower end of the sliding rod 52 is fixedly connected with the connecting block 53, the middle part of the front end of the connecting block 53 is provided with a placing round hole 54, the water quality detector 55 is fixedly arranged in the placing round hole 54, and the detection device 5 is connected with the detection base 4 through the sliding base 51; the water level alarm device 10 comprises an installation base 101, an alarm 102, an adjusting rod 103 and a water contact conduction switch 104, wherein the alarm 102 is fixedly installed at the upper end of the installation base 101, the adjusting rod 103 is fixedly connected to the middle of the lower end of the installation base 101, the lower end of the adjusting rod 103 penetrates through a connecting rod 9 and is fixedly connected with the water contact conduction switch 104, the water contact conduction switch 104 is electrically connected with the alarm 102 through a conducting wire, the water level alarm device 10 is fixedly connected with the connecting rod 9 through the installation base 101, and when the water level is too high, external workers are timely reminded; the lower ends of the horizontal transverse plates 3 are fixedly connected with floating plates 8, the right parts of the upper ends of the floating plates 8 are fixedly connected with detection bases 4, and the horizontal transverse plates 3 and the detection bases 4 are fixedly connected together through the floating plates 8, so that the height of a detection device 5 of the device can be automatically adjusted along with the rise and fall of a water level; an adjusting groove 41 is formed in the middle of the upper end of the detection base 4, the adjusting groove 41 penetrates through the detection base 4, and the sliding rod 52 is movably connected in the adjusting groove 41 to movably connect the detection base 4 and the detection device 5 together, so that the detection device 5 can be placed conveniently; the front part and the rear part of the upper end of the detection base 4 are fixedly connected with a flowmeter 61, and a detection rod of the flowmeter 61 is communicated with an inner cavity of the measurement round hole 6, so that the flow data of river water can be conveniently measured.
It should be noted that the utility model relates to an adjustable river water detection device, when in use, the device is fixedly installed on the river bank of the river bank through a connecting plate 1, the water quality detector 55 and the flowmeter 61 installed on the detection base 4 and the alarm 102 are electrically connected with an external controller, through the arrangement of a floating plate 8, the horizontal transverse plate 3 and the detection base 4 are fixedly connected together through the floating plate 8, the horizontal transverse plate 3 is movably connected with the connecting plate 1 through a sliding groove 2, so that the detection device 5 installed on the detection base 4 can automatically adjust the height along with the rise and fall of the water level, through the arrangement of a water level alarm device 10, when the parts on the detection device 5 are submerged due to the overhigh water level, a water contact conduction switch 104 is communicated with the alarm 102 to remind the working personnel, and the height of the connecting plate 1 is adjusted in time, the application range of the device is enlarged by arranging the flow meters 61 on two sides of the upper end of the detection base 4.
